- Summary:
- This book presents a collection of writings by expert researchers from Canada, the United States, and Australia who are committed to finding common cause and common ground in the prevention of eating disorders and obesity. The eleven chapters in this book seek to create a new public health approach to prevention of the spectrum of weight-related disorders, so that recipients of prevention efforts at multiple levels in society are not left confused and disheartened by conflicting public policies, messages, and programs.
